自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(17)
  • 收藏
  • 关注

原创 Java实现简单登录注册账号操作

public static boolean login(int[] message){ Scanner scanner = new Scanner(System.in); System.out.println("请输入账号:"); int id = scanner.nextInt(); int i = 0; for(...

2019-03-31 10:35:32 7888 1

原创 Java将数组的奇数排在前面偶数排在后面

方法一: public static void AA(int[] arr) { int length = arr.length; for (int i = 0; i < length; i++) { for (int j = 0; j < length-1; j++) { if (arr[j] %...

2019-03-24 20:26:19 1535

原创 用Java语言冒泡法实现数字大小排序

public static void BubbleSort(int[] arr) { int temp; for(int i=0;i<arr.length-1;i++){ for(int j=0;j<arr.length-i-1;j++){ if(arr[j+1]<arr[j]){ temp ...

2019-03-24 20:24:20 1580 1

原创 Java输出9*9口诀

题目:输出9*9口诀。程序分析:分行与列考虑,共9行9列,i控制行,j控制列。程序设计:public class jiujiu {public static void main(String[] args){ int i=0; int j=0; for(i=1;i<=9;i++) { for(j=1;j<=9;j++) ...

2019-07-13 20:18:39 1605

原创 Java实例,将一个数组逆序输出

题目:将一个数组逆序输出。程序分析:用第一个与最后一个交换。其实,用循环控制变量更简单:public class NiXu { public static void main(String args[]) { int myarr[] = new int[12]; Random r=new Random(); for(int i=0;i&...

2019-07-13 19:58:34 5470

原创 Java求100之内的素数

题目:求100之内的素数public class SuShu { public static void main(String args[]) { int sum,i; for(sum=2;sum<=100;sum++) { for(i=2;i<=sum/2;i++) { if(sum%i==0) break; } if(i&...

2019-07-13 19:49:31 413

原创 Java实现链式栈

数组、链表、树等数据结构适用于存储数据库应用中的数据记录,它们常常用于记录那些现实世界的对象和活动的数据,便与数据的访问:插入、删除和查找特定数据项而栈和队列更多的是作为程序员的工具来使用。他们主要作为构思算法的辅助工具,而不是完全的数据存储工具。这些数据结构的生命周期比那些数据库类型的结构要短很多。在程序操作执行期间它们才被创建,通常它们去执行某项特殊的任务,当任务完成后就被销毁栈和队列的访...

2019-07-09 12:55:45 979

原创 Java实现链式队列

栈是“后进先出”(LIFO,Last InFirst Out)的数据结构,与之相反,队列是“先进先出”(FIFO,First InFirst Out)的数据结构队列的作用就像售票口前的人们站成的一排一样:第一个进入队列的人将最先买到票,最后排队的人最后才能买到票在计算机操作系统或网路中,有各种队列在安静地工作着。打印作业在打印队列中等待打印。当敲击键盘时,也有一个存储键盘键入内容的队列,如果我...

2019-07-09 00:23:32 231

原创 Java final关键字

final关键字不允许修改或替换其原始值或定义。在 Java 中,声明类、变量和方法时,可使用关键字 final 来修饰。final 所修饰的数据具有“终态”的特征,表示“最终的”意思。具体规定如下:final 修饰的类不能被继承。final 修饰的方法不能被子类重写。final 修饰的变量(成员变量或局部变量)即成为常量,只能赋值一次。final 修饰的成员变量必须在声明的同时赋值,...

2019-07-01 22:20:28 100

原创 Java方法重载

在Java中,同一个类中的多个方法可以有相同的名字,只要它们的参数列表不同就可以,这被称为方法重载(method overloading)。参数列表又叫参数签名,包括参数的类型、参数的个数和参数的顺序,只要有一个不同就叫做参数列表不同。当一个重载方法被调用时,Java根据实际参数的类型和数量(即方法的签名)来区分实际调用的重载的方法和版本。虽然每个重载方法可以有不同的返回类型,但返回类型并不足...

2019-07-01 00:58:23 101

原创 继承中的方法的覆盖和重载

在类继承中,子类可以修改从父类继承来的方法,也就是说子类能创建一个与父类方法有不同功能的方法,但具有相同的名称、返回值类型、参数列表。如果在新类中定义一个方法,其名称、返回值类型和参数列表正好与父类中的相同,那么,新方法被称做覆盖旧方法。参数列表又叫参数签名,包括参数的类型、参数的个数和参数的顺序,只要有一个不同就叫做参数列表不同。被覆盖的方法在子类中只能通过super调用。注意:覆盖不会...

2019-06-23 17:12:39 225

原创 Java StringBuffer与StringBuider

String 的值是不可变的,每次对String的操作都会生成新的String对象,不仅效率低,而且耗费大量内存空间。StringBuffer类和String类一样,也用来表示字符串,但是StringBuffer的内部实现方式和String不同,在进行字符串处理时,不生成新的对象,在内存使用上要优于String。StringBuffer 默认分配16字节长度的缓冲区,当字符串超过该大小时,会自...

2019-06-23 01:02:21 178

原创 Java哈希表及链式哈希表的实现

哈希表也称为散列表,是用来存储群体对象的集合类结构。什么是哈希表数组和向量都可以存储对象,但对象的存储位置是随机的,也就是说对象本身与其存储位置之间没有必然的联系。当要查找一个对象时,只能以某种顺序(如顺序查找或二分查找)与各个元素进行比较,当数组或向量中的元素数量很多时,查找的效率会明显的降低。一种有效的存储方式,是不与其他元素进行比较,一次存取便能得到所需要的记录。这就需要在对象的存储位...

2019-06-18 14:40:02 1946

原创 Java 二分查找寻找数字

public static int getIndex(int[] arr,int number){ int min=0,mid,max=arr.length-1; while(min<=max) { mid = ((max-min)/2)+min; if (number > arr[mid]) min = mid ...

2019-03-31 10:28:40 306

原创 Java 将语句里的空格替换为#

public static int getCountBlank(char[] arr) { int count = 0; for (int i = 0; i < arr.length; i++) {//14 if (arr[i] == ' ') { count++; } ...

2019-03-31 10:26:56 448

原创 Java给小于一千的正数开根号

public static void positiveNumber(int a) { Scanner scanner = new Scanner(System.in); if ((a >1000)||(a<0)) { System.out.println("请重新输入"); positiveNumb...

2019-03-24 20:28:46 433

原创 Java给定一个数字输出它的位数

public static int getBit(int num){ int count = 0; while (num != 0){ num = num/10; count++; } return count; } public static void main...

2019-03-24 20:27:39 1859

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除